The communities of Slatington and Northampton, Pennsylvania, are mourning the untimely death of beloved native and longtime racer, John Kibler.

While his family hasn’t yet revealed the details surrounding the untimely and unexpected passing of John Kibler, his passing has left a profound void in the lives of his loved ones.

A native of Northampton, Pennsylvania, John Kibler touched the lives of many with his kind-hearted nature and his avid passion for auto racing.

John Kibler was a local racing star who rode Ford Broncos and dirt bikes, winning several honorable titles with his remarkable racing skills.

Loved ones remember John Kibler as someone whose greatest joys were the sound of an engine, the thrill of the ride, and the freedom of the open road.

In addition to being an amazing racer, John Kibler was a great father to his only son, Gunnar Kibler, and a loving partner to Crystal Schaller.

The late John and his partner, Crystal, welcomed their son, Gunnar James Kibler, on July 7, 2013.

John often shared the pictures of his son on social media, expressing his love and pride for him, and also instilled in him a passion for racing from a very young age.
